INTEGRITY


Closure
20 tracks - playing time: 59:35 min.
Victory Records
Rating: 5.5/10
 
After getting quieter in the nineties they are reactivated by the Straight edge-punk movement and a lot of people who were showing their interests in Integrity. Last year they published their album Integrity 2000 that was received as a disappointment by a lot of Integrity fans. So “there must be another way” had to be another change of proving to their fans that they are still making powerful intense riotous hardcore punk music (that’s how Victory likes to describe it). This new cd might appeal to more people than in the past and I think it hard to keep attention for fans that have been into the band for years. It is not that Dawid lost his voice or uses his voice in an awful way, it’s like Integrity is missing all the parts that make them Integrity: they are playing more into punk rock but on the other hand side you can still find some hardcore songs back on the CD.

Also their booklet without any lyrics in it is a little bit a disappointment for me because I have the idea that these guys got something to say so I think it wouldn’t be that weird if they just wrote their lyrics out in a booklet - especially because were used to it if we look to some earlier releases. I think the CD includes too much punk rock elements and it misses the old integrity style. Closure is a great CD but the fact that the name Integrity stands on the cover makes the album a disappointment - maybe my expectations were too high or maybe I have another opinion about growing as a band then Integrity has. I would say give them chances but don’t try to find the same music as the released before integrity 2000 came out.
